WebMar 23, 2024 · Acidic or alkaline soil isn't necessarily bad; it all depends on the plants you're growing. Most plants can adapt to soil pH ranges from 6 to 7.5, but some have distinct requirements. For instance, blueberries require acidic soil in the range of 4.5 to 5.5 to produce berries, while lavender tends to do best in alkaline soil, about 8.0. Webrepresents a tenfold change in the acidity or alkalinity of a substance. The range goes from 0 to 14, and around 7 is considered neutral. For example, water with a pH of 5 is ten times more acidic than water with a pH of 6. Additionally, pH of less than 7 indicates acidity, whereas a pH of greater than 7 indicates alkalinity or a base.
